Supported by the Labour Fund “Tamkeen” 10 Bahraini enterprises participate in the “Big 5 Global 2025” Exhibition held in Dubai for the Construction Sector

The Labour Fund “Tamkeen” inaugurated the Kingdom of Bahrain’s pavilion today at the “Big 5 Global 2025” exhibition, held at the Dubai World Trade Centre from 24th  to 27th November 2025. The pavilion includes ten Bahraini companies of various sizes in the construction sector.

The “Big 5 Global” exhibition is considered one of the most prominent global events for the construction and building industry in the Middle East, Africa, and South Asia.  The event attracts more than 85,000 global attendees and hosts over 500 speakers to discuss key challenges and the latest innovations in the sector. It also features more than 2,800 global exhibitors and showcases the newest technologies and sustainable solutions across engineering, construction, and building fields.

Tamkeen’s support for the participating companies at the “Big 5 Global 2025” Exhibition aligns with its strategic priorities for 2025, which focus on enhancing the position and competitiveness of Bahrainis in the private sector, equipping Bahrainis with suitable skills for career development in the private sector, and prioritizing enterprise growth, digitization and sustainability.

Tamkeen continues to support Bahraini enterprises seeking to strengthen their local and international presence by creating opportunities for networking and building strategic partnerships with leading global companies and suppliers. This positively impacts on their growth prospects and increases their competitiveness in regional and global markets. This support also strengthens the Kingdom of Bahrain’s growing construction sector which contributed 6.4% to GDP during the second quarter of this year.
